About The Book
Christine must overcome her pampered lifestyle in order to survive an earthquake—and more.
When a seemingly minor tremor escalates into a major earthquake, spoiled Christine Tiggs is stranded in the middle of it. Caught at ground zero of the violent catastrophe, Christine must overcome her fears and prejudices to stay alive and find her way home—on her own. And if she ever gets there, she still may not be safe.
